 (Local)
Choose the area for which you want to activate the focus 
from among nine areas with the multi-selector during the 
shooting. To select the spot AF area, press the center of the 
multi-selector.
Shooting with focus-lock
1
Place the subject within the AF 
area and press the shutter button 
halfway down.
2
Keep the shutter button halfway 
down, and re-compose the shot.
3
Press the shutter button fully down to take the picture.
